Steven, > def index(sequence): > decorated = zip(sequence, xrange(len(sequence))) > decorated.sort() > return [idx for (value, idx) in decorated]
would'nt that be equivalent code?
def index(sequence):
return [c for _,c in sorted((b,a) for a, b in
enumerate(sequence))]
tested, gave same results. But worsens your doc2code ratio :)
Harald Armin Massa
--
--
http://mail.python.org/mailman/listinfo/python-list
